vacation rental description

Watch the dolphins play and the pelicans fly from this charming old
Florida home located on the beautiful Matanzas River across from the
Moses Creek Conservation area. This home has 3 bedrooms, two full
baths and an additional queen sleeper sofa in the living room.

activities and attractions in St Augustine Atlantic Coast North

Just a few blocks from the beach within minutes of Historic St.
Augustine and Marineland of Florida, enjoy swimming, kayaking,
canoeing, and bicycling (2 beach bikes included).
World class golfing nearby including Championship courses "Slammer
and Squire" and "The King and the Bear"located at the World Golf
Hall of Fame, approximately 30 miles from Sawgrass, home of the
Tournament Players Championship.

traveler reviews for this st augustine house rental

Great place to stay

momof8 (Clarkesville, GA USA)
Review submitted: September 1, 2011   Date of arrival: August 16, 2011

Our family (2 parents,3 teens, and 3 small children) stayed here for a week and had a great time. The house was very clean, lots of linens and towels were available for our use, the kitchen was surprisingly well equipped (with the exception of a deep-dish baking pan),and it was close to several beaches and St.Augustine attractions. The house is older and has the charm and quirks of an older home. The back porch is very comfortable and there is a lot of seating space outside. The house is cooled with window units, but we were very comfortable. The only two things we found that would really improve the house would have been a vent hood over the stove and a king size bed. We cooked all but two of our meals at the house, and the cooking smells lingered. We did have to open the kitchen window whenever we cooked something. This was not a huge inconvenience to us, but a hood would have definitely been an improvement. We saw a manatee, a sea turtle, and many fish in the river behind the house. The sunsets were gorgeous. We really enjoyed the quiet and peaceful neighborhood. There was lots of space for the children to play outside. Two beach bikes were provided with the house, as were an assortment of boogie boards and beach toys. We took advantage of many of the attractions in St. Augustine. We particularly loved the Spanish Village where we observed a live archaeological dig and several reenactments. Other highlights were the Castillo, Fort Matanzas (could not recommend that one enough--it was fantastic), the Fountain of Youth, and the Pirate Museum. We would probably not do the Fountain of Youth or Pirate museum again, and we would not recommend the Pirate museum for non-reading children. Much of the display was interactive and required reading through computer screens and finding things--very cool, but not for little ones. We loved the beaches. Crescent Beach is closest, but we found the current there very strong. Historic Butler Beach was probably our favorite, but St. Augustine Beach was also nice. We ate out at O'Steens for our big meal out. It was worth every penny (and it was a lot of pennies with our large family!) Overall, we would love to come and stay in this house again.

In Heaven

erica (sylacauga, al, USA)
Review submitted: September 3, 2010   Date of arrival: August 28, 2010

We rented this house with a family of 4 adults, 1 child, and two dogs. My Father has to use a ridding cart and have a room with no stares. We were able to pull the cart into the screened in porch and plug it up. the house also has a ground floor bedroom. The people that own the pier next to the house were kind and let us use the pier to fish off of. The home is and older model but everything worked and was very nice. The location is great. The beach is a 2 min. drive from the house and any thing that you want to go and do is with in 15 min from the house. The beach allows dogs as long as they are on a leash and you pick up after them. This is the perfect place to go and do any thing you want and not spend a lot. Also if fishing is what you want, when we fished off the pier we caught all kinds of salt water fish.
